Activating md´«Ã½¹ú²ú¾ç College Email
md´«Ã½¹ú²ú¾ç College provides email services for all affiliatedÌýstudents, faculty and staff (including part time and visiting faculty and staff). Click here for detailed information on setting up your BC email address.
IMPORTANT:ÌýGoogle will prompt you to set up 2-Step Verification. Don’t delay setting it up. You have 7 days after logging into your Gmail account to set up 2-Step Verification. If you don’t set it up within 7 days, you will be locked out of your account, and need to contact the BC ITS Help Center for assistance (617) 552-HELP (4357).

All new degree and certificate students are required to take the online academic integrity tutorial in their first semester of study.Ìý This tutorial will introduce students to the academic culture at CSTM and teach students best practices in terms of academic integrity.Ìý The associate dean for academic affairs will e-mail all new degree and certificate students with more information after the add/drop period ends.
These workshops (Part I in the fall and Part II in the spring) are required of all new degree and certificate students at CSTM and are a graduation requirement. Students in degree programs with a Supervised Ministry/Contextual Education requirement need to take them before their placement begins. For students taking face-to-face courses in the academic year at CSTM, they are offered on two dates each semester; students choose one each semester. For those living at a distance and doing the MA degree in a hybrid fashion, an online section is offered. Please check the fall and spring course listings to register for the appropriate workshop. Absent your registration for Professional Ethics in MinistryÌýI by Friday, September 12th you will be assigned to a group.

All md´«Ã½¹ú²ú¾ç College students are issued Eagle One Cards through the Office of Student Services in Lyons Hall. Proof of identification must be presented in order to be issued an Eagle One Card. The initial fee is $50 and will automatically be billed to your student account.

Immunization Requirements
Massachusetts State Law requires full-time and part-time students to show proof of required immunizations.ÌýAll information must be submitted 30 days prior to the start of classes.Ìý Failure to do so will result in a $85 non-refundable late fee and you will not be able to register for next semester classes.ÌýÌýMore information about the immunization requirements can be foundÌýhere.
